| Objective:To observe the clinical effect of self application of analgesic and diuretic powder on preventing postoperative urinary retention,improving voiding,abdominal discomfort and postoperative pain after mixed hemorrhoid surgery,so as to provide basis for clinical application.Methods:90 hospitalized patients with mixed hemorrhoids who met the inclusion criteria were randomly divided into experimental group and control group,with 45 cases in each group.After operation,the experimental group was treated with self application of analgesic and diuretic powder acupoint application,and the control group was treated with starch placebo acupoint application.The acupoints(Guanyuan,bilateral bladder Shu and bilateral Sanyinjiao)and time(starting half an hour after operation,once a day,six hours each time,for three consecutive days)of the two groups were the same.The first voiding time,voiding score,abdominal symptom score,urinary retention rate and catheterization rate were observed in the two groups.Pain visual analogue scale(VAS)and adverse reactions were recorded SPSS25.0 statistical software analysis.Results:The postoperative voiding time,voiding score,abdominal symptom score,urinary retention rate,catheterization rate and pain visual analogue scale of the two groups were better than those of the control group(P<0.05).There was no adverse reaction in the two groups.Conclusion:Self made analgesic diuretic powder can shorten the first time of urination after operation,reduce the incidence of postoperative urinary retention,reduce catheterization,improve voiding,relieve abdominal symptoms caused by dysuria,and relieve anal pain on the first day after operation.it is worthy of clinical application. |
